Installation

This installation is written for Matlab R2022b.

Download the zip archive

Download the zip archive from to official website of Matlab. You are going to need an account which includes having a license. The following instructions assume that you downloaded the .zip into your Downloads folder.

Create two new folders

cd ~/Downloads/
mkdir matlab
mkdir TMP

Prepare for extraction

mv matlab_R2022b_glnxa64.zip matlab/
cd matlab/

The reason I do this is so I don’t unzip matlab into my Downloads folder which would be a huge mess.

Unzip the archive

unzip matlab_R2022b_glnxa64.zip

Nothing out of the ordinary here.

Remove incompatible library

rm ./bin/glnxa64/libfreetype.so*

One of the libraries that the installer uses is incompatible with the freetype2 library in Arch Linux. So you need to remove these files.

Start the installer

sudo ./install -downloadFolder /home/<user>/Downloads/TMP/

For some reason I could only get this to run successfully with the -downloadFolder flag. I have no idea why but this seams to fix the issue. You need to run the install script with elevated privileges so that the installer can create the directory /usr/local/MATLAB/ und create symlinks to /usr/local/bin. Run through the installer

IMPORTANT!: Tick the option to create symlinks to your $PATH. For some reason this is not ticked on by default. If you wish to launch the matlab application without typing the full path or creating symlinks manually this is recommended. ALSO IMPORTANT!: Your login/user name should be the same as your whoami information. Activate Matlab

cd /usr/local/MATLAB/R2022b/bin/
sudo ./activate_matlab.sh

Assuming you have installed to the standard path and you have ticked the option to create symlinks to your $PATH the activate_matlab.sh script should launch just fine if you run it with elevated privileges. Unable to open or create live scripts

cd /usr/local/MATLAB/R2022b/bin/glnxa64/
sudo rm libfreetype.so*

The same library incompatibility that the installer had still exists. You are propably not gonna be able to open or create new live scripts. To fix this issue remove the according files in the installation path. This is only a problem if you intend to use the shitty IDE that Matlab comes with. Configure Matlab in GNU Emacs

Use matlab-mode

Open your Emacs configuration file and add the code block:

(autoload 'matlab-mode "matlab" "Matlab Editing Mode" t)
(add-to-list
 'auto-mode-alist
 '("\\.m$" . matlab-mode))
(setq matlab-indent-function t)
(setq matlab-shell-command "matlab")

Set a key binding to launch the matlab-shell

If you want to use the matlab-shell to run your Matlab scripts add the following:

(defun open-matlab-shell ()
  (interactive)
  (split-window-below 30)
  (other-window 1)
  (matlab-shell))
(my-leader-def
  :states 'normal
  :keymaps 'override
  "c m" '(open-matlab-shell :whichkey "Open Matlab shell"))

This only works if you use the general package for better keybinding declaration and the whichkey package.

Standalone window managers

If you use a standalone window manager JAVA is your biggest enemy. JAVA applications don’t behave well inside standalone window managers if the WMName is not set to “LG3D”. Install the program wmname. It is propably in your distributions repositories. Otherwise compile it from source that should be pretty easy because it is a minimal application. Otherwise you propably can’t even launch matlab due to this bug.

Matlab doesn’t launch with the matlab command

You would assume that the command matlab would launch the IDE. NO IT DOES NOT. It just launches the splash screen. WHO THE HELL THOUGHT OF THIS SHIT. You have to use the command matlab -desktop because it is not obvious enough that I want to launch the desktop version when I am in an X11 environment.
